Where to Use Carefully: Textured and Stretchy Fabrics

While Taco Bout 100 Days is versatile, there are situations where it requires careful handling. On textured fabrics or stretchy materials, the design may lose some definition. This means using proper stabilizer is crucial. Similarly, on dark fabric backgrounds, the contrast might not be as strong, so testing thread color options becomes essential. For items like caps or curved surfaces, the design should be reviewed for stitch density and placement to avoid distortion.

Practical Design Notes for Embroidery Professionals

Before using Taco Bout 100 Days, always test the design on scrap fabric. Check thread color contrast to ensure visibility on different fabric types. Review stitch density to avoid over-stitching or under-stitching. Confirm hoop size compatibility, especially if working with smaller projects like patches or caps. Inspect small details like lettering and corners to ensure they remain clear after stitching.
